Frequently Asked Questions

When should I go full-time freelance?

The ideal time is when you have: 6+ months of savings, consistent freelance income covering at least 50% of expenses, 2-3 repeat clients, and a predictable lead pipeline. Most successful freelancers prepare for 6-12 months.

How much savings do I need?

Financial experts recommend 6-12 months of living expenses. This runway gives you time to build your client base without financial stress affecting your decisions or forcing you to accept low-paying work.

What if I'm not ready yet?

Start freelancing part-time while employed. Build skills, client relationships, and savings with the safety net of a regular paycheck. Many successful freelancers spent 1-2 years building before transitioning.
